WebSydney was founded by the British, and the largest proportion of its citizens is still of British stock, if that term is extended to include persons of Irish descent. In the period after World War II, however, Australia took in large numbers of immigrants from other European countries and from Asia, including people of Lebanese, Arabic, Chinese, Turkish, and … WebThe 2024 population density in Australia is 3 people per Km 2 (8 people per mi 2), calculated on a total land area of 7,682,300 Km2 (2,966,151 sq. miles). WebJan 14, 2024 · However, in the biggest cities in Australia such as Sydney and Melbourne, the population density increases. Melbourne’s inner city has Australia’s highest population density at 22,400 people per square kilometre; Potts Point and Pyrmont, both in Sydney’s inner-city, have the second-highest population density in Australia at 16,700 and ...
